Alright, after much contemplation and feedback from all of you I've decided on the path TK will take and what I have planned for future mods.

So, lets begin with TK and where its heading.

A lot of you have probably noticed with the RC build that its very stable, is virtually bugless save vanilla problems theres no real fix for (such as controller animation CTD). For the most part TK has met the initial design brief I laid out for it, which was to bring cut features back, vastly expand on existing content, and generally overhaul everything from graphics and gameplay to AI, all without messing with the existing story.

I made things hard for myself, working within existing boundaries is far more difficult than just slapping extra bits and pieces on. I think the results speak for themselves though, if theres a single aspect of TK thats unbalanced I don't know about it.

Heres what I've decided to do; I will finish the remaining loose ends of TK, completing the original design brief in the process. I will also overhaul the entire mod to make sure its as lean as possible in both operation and execution and TK will be duly updated with DS2.0 when released. If I can make TK a little more friendly to less powerful systems I will and once I have done all of that I will release it as TK: Singularity with that fabled "final build" tag.

TK was always meant to be the ultimate completion mod for SoC, and it will be just that.

Whats planned for the future after TK?

Well, I'm already working on the future. Currently I've started some work on a Lost Alpha mod that for the moment has the title Ground Zero: Liberation. I haven't decided if I will give it its own mod page yet or just use the TK mod page for it. Due to how incredibly bugged LA currently is I'm not even going to bother changing many advanced things until the game has had at least 3-4 patches, but that doesn't mean what I'm currently doing isn't significant - it is. I'm retexturing the entirety of LA which at this time is probably about 60% complete and the textures are based on a purely vanilla LA so they will slot right in. You can expect the zone to be a much more ominous place to explore as well as a far more beautiful place.
